What is a Stronghold in Minecraft?
Image: youtube.com
A stronghold is an underground catacomb, a remnant of ancient times. As you navigate its winding corridors, you'll encounter valuable items in prison cells, libraries, and other intriguing areas. The most significant feature of a stronghold is the portal to The End, the realm of the game's final boss, the Ender Dragon.
Image: youtube.com
Activating this portal requires an Eye of Ender, which we'll discuss further. Note that strongholds are elusive; you can't find them by mere digging. The game provides a specific mechanic to locate them, though some methods are considered less fair.
How to Find a Stronghold in Minecraft
Eye of Ender
Image: youtube.com
The Eye of Ender is the legitimate and intended method for finding strongholds. Craft it using:
- Blaze Powder
- Ender Pearl
Blaze Powder comes from blaze rods dropped by Blazes, while Ender Pearls are mainly obtained from Endermen, though they can also be bought from priest villagers with emeralds or found in stronghold chests.
Image: pattayabayrealestate.com
After crafting, hold the Eye of Ender and activate it to see it fly towards the nearest stronghold for three seconds. Be cautious, as it's consumable and may either return to you or disperse. You'll need around 30 Eyes of Ender in survival mode to ensure you can activate the portal to face the Ender Dragon.

The Locate Command
For a quicker, albeit less fair method, enable cheat commands in your settings and use:
/locate structure stronghold
This command, available in game versions 1.20 and above, provides coordinates to the stronghold. Use the teleport command:
/tp
to reach the location. Remember, the coordinates are approximate, so you may need to search a bit more to find the stronghold.

Stronghold Rooms
Library
Image: youtube.com
The library, constructed from stone blocks, bricks, and bookshelves, is a vast room with high ceilings and cobwebs, adding to its mysterious allure. Hidden deep within the stronghold, libraries may contain multiple rooms. Chests near the bookshelves often hold enchanted books and other useful resources, potentially including rare items for your adventures.

Stronghold Mobs
Image: youtube.com
Strongholds are guarded by relatively weak mobs like skeletons, creepers, and Silverfish, manageable even with basic iron armor. Yet, be prepared to face these creatures and possibly more powerful adversaries as you delve deeper into the stronghold.
Rewards
The rewards within strongholds are randomly generated, offering a mix of fortune and chance. You might discover:
- Enchanted book
- Iron chestplate
- Iron sword
- Iron horse armor
- Gold horse armor
- Diamond horse armor
